Output ec627913b34e31c9ea3de0395028aa37b10bc64e4aeb16af5e89f1eb827e0eda:3
- value
- 943586
- script pubkey
- OP_0 OP_PUSHBYTES_20 3f72ca33c4497dff62226127847e880e41ce0f1a
- address
- bc1q8aev5v7yf97l7c3zvyncgl5gpequurc6cmzs0p
- transaction
- ec627913b34e31c9ea3de0395028aa37b10bc64e4aeb16af5e89f1eb827e0eda
- confirmations
- 195
- spent
- true